2010-04-30 5 views
1

iStore에서 앱을 다운로드하면 휴대 전화에 설치된 최신 테스트 버전이 덮어 씁니다. 누구든지 같은 응용 프로그램의 두 버전을 나란히 놓는 방법을 알고 있습니까?테스트 디버그 앱과 릴리스 된 디버그 앱이 나란히 있습니다

테스트 프로젝트에서 "realease"와 "debug"의 제품 이름이 달라 지도록 빌드 설정을 편집했습니다. 이것은 내 문제를 해결하는 것 같았지만 실제 프로젝트에서이 똑같은 트릭을 시도 할 때 두 개가 다시 서로 덮어 씁니다.

누구에게 추천이 있습니까? 어떻게 됐는지 상관 없어.

+2

번들 식별자를 변경하십시오. 배포를위한 com.tristan.cool_app 및 디버그 용 com.tristan.cool_app_DEBUG –

답변

1

.plist 파일의 번들 식별자가 구분 기호입니다. Jason Coco의 의견에 따르면, iPhone 업로드가 더 이상 덮어 쓰기되지 않습니다. 두 가지 앱입니다.

나는이 트릭을 사용하여 AppStore에서 다운로드 한 앱 대 AdHoc 배포 앱을 동일한 기기에서 비교합니다.

(물론 빠른 해결책은 두 개의 장치를 사용하는 것입니다. ;-)

+0

감사합니다! 처음에는 잘못된 .plist 파일을 사용하면서 다른 파일이 있다는 것을 인식하지 못했기 때문에 처음에는 문제가있었습니다. 번들 식별자를 "com.axle8. $ {PRODUCT_NAME}"(으)로 설정했습니다. 릴리스 및 디버그 버전에서 제품 이름에 대해 다른 설정이 있습니다. – WoodenKitty

관련 문제